CentOS 6.8 安装KVM 自测安装部署

# egrep '(vmx|svm)' --color=always /proc/cpuinfo
flags           : fpu vme de pse tsc msr pae mce cx8 apic mtrr pge mca cmov pat pse36 clflush dts acpi mmx fxsr sse sse2 ss ht tm pbe syscall nx rdtscp lm constant_tsc arch_perfmon pebs bts rep_good xtopology nonstop_tsc aperfmperf pni pclmulqdq dtes64 monitor ds_cpl vmx est tm2 ssse3 cx16 xtpr pdcm sse4_1 sse4_2 popcnt xsave avx lahf_lm arat tpr_shadow vnmi flexpriority ept vpid

很明显,CPU是没有问题的。

 

开始安装kvm

a. 检查你的系统是否支持虚拟化

grep -Ei 'vmx|svm' /proc/cpuinfo

如果有输出内容,则支持,其中intel cpu支持会有vmx,amd cpu支持会有svm

 

b. 通过yum安装虚拟化的软件包

yum install -y kvm virt-*  libvirt  bridge-utils qemu-img

说明:

kvm:软件包中含有KVM内核模块,它在默认linux内核中提供kvm管理程序

libvirts:安装虚拟机管理工具,使用virsh等命令来管理和控制虚拟机。

bridge-utils:设置网络网卡桥接。

virt-*:创建、克隆虚拟机命令,以及图形化管理工具virt-manager

qemu-img:安装qemu组件,使用qemu命令来创建磁盘等。

 

yum -y install spice-protocol spice-server xorg-x11-drv-qxl spice-glib

 服务器上安装spice-server

 

 

c. 检查kvm模块是否加载

lsmod |grep kvm

正常应该是:

kvm_intel              55496  3

kvm                   337772  1 kvm_intel

 

如果没有,需要执行

modprobe kvm-intel

如果执行提示报错,需要进入bios查看虚拟化是否被开启

 

d. 配置网卡   (具体网卡名称以系统为准)

cd /etc/sysconfig/network-scripts/

cp ifcfg-eth0 ifcfg-eth0.bak

cp ifcfg-eth0 ifcfg-br0

 

配置eth0、br0网卡

[eth0网卡]

[root@localhost ~]# cat /etc/sysconfig/network-scripts/ifcfg-eth0

DEVICE=eth0

HWADDR=74:D4:35:87:71:02

TYPE=Ethernet

UUID=723095b7-27d1-4f88-aa5f-5aa6b0472fbc

ONBOOT=yes

NM_CONTROLLED=yes

BOOTPROTO=none

BRIDGE=br0

[br0网卡]

[root@localhost ~]# cat /etc/sysconfig/network-scripts/ifcfg-br0

DEVICE=br0

TYPE=Bridge

ONBOOT=yes

NM_CONTROLLED=no

BOOTPROTO=static

IPADDR=192.168.1.100

NETMASK=255.255.255.0

GATEWAY=192.168.1.1

DNS1=114.114.114.114

 

重新启动服务器

#reboot

查看目前所有的网桥接口

[root@localhost ~]# brctl show

bridge name bridge id STP enabled interfaces

br0 8000.74d435877102 no eth0

virbr0 8000.5254005ce327 yes virbr0-nic

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

skydust1979

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值